EDITORS COMMENTS
This print captures the iconic moment of L'arrivee de d'Artagnan in Paris, beautifully illustrated for Alexandre Dumas' timeless novel "The Three Musketeers." The detailed depiction showcases the excitement and anticipation as d'Artagnan arrives in the bustling city, ready to embark on his adventurous journey alongside Athos, Porthos, and Aramis.
The illustration exudes a sense of historical charm, transporting viewers back to the early 20th century when this classic tale was first brought to life in the pages of "Journal des roman populaires illustres." The intricate details and vibrant colors bring out the essence of Dumas' swashbuckling narrative, inviting us to step into a world filled with intrigue, romance, and daring sword fights.
As we gaze upon this enchanting image, we can almost hear the clatter of hooves on cobblestone streets and feel the thrill of d'Artagnan's arrival in Paris. It serves as a reminder of the enduring power of storytelling and how art has the ability to capture our imagination across centuries.
